Joseph Gordon-Levitt stops by to tell Stephen about his role in the new Showtime anthology series, "Super Pumped: The Battle For Uber," where he plays controversial Uber co-founder Travis Kalanick. @@steve87j You're missing why the current Taxi system in NYC was created in the first place. Glut of drivers. The taxi system was built to limit the number of taxis on the street and limit traffic congestion from them. There's only so many allowed in the entire city. By design it gave job security and a living wage. It was an intended feature. The bargaining power drivers had was built in from the beginning. The system was setup so drivers could become owners. Not all drivers took it, not even most. But every single year some taxi drivers became owners in their own right. They could have power beyond the union. True equity and a seat at the table. Uber came in and messed that all up. No driver is going to have a seat at Uber's board meetings. And the anti union people may think that's good. Which I guess is a valid if somewhat limited opinion on this particular situation, since the taxi system gave drivers the chance at something beyond the union. True ownership and control of their own work. Not a union vote, actual ownership.
